Are you always running out of keybinds and are tired of using random keys? It is now possible to combine control, shift, or alt with almost any other key to create a new keybind.
How to Use the Mod
To assign multiple keybinds to a function, access any feature that uses keybinds and click on the key changing location. Then, most importantly, hold down the key you wish to start with (control, shift, or alt) and add a second key. Below, you will find in-depth examples of the process.

Limitations
Although you can make almost any pairing, you cannot pair CTRL/SHIFT or Alt together. Additionally, this is only supported by BLC features and cannot be used for Minecraft functions.
